The Reality of Living in Under 200 Square Feet

Living in under 200 square feet—whether in a school bus conversion, a custom tiny house on wheels, or a compact sprinter van—forces a radical shift in how we view physical objects. Standard household items are designed for stationary homes with endless storage, but in a micro-space, a single oversized mixing bowl or a rigid laundry basket can monopolize an entire cabinet. Every square inch must serve multiple purposes, and items that only have one job need to shrink when not in active use.

Clutter in a tiny space is not just an aesthetic issue; it directly impacts daily mental health and operational flow. When your kitchen counter is also your office desk and your dining table, leaving out a dish rack or a bulky coffee maker ruins the transition between work, rest, and play. Collapsible gear solves this structural bottleneck by allowing physical spaces to transform instantly, maintaining the boundary between living areas.

How to Choose Collapsible Gear That Lasts

Not all collapsible gear is created equal, and cheap plastics will quickly fail under the rigors of daily off-grid or mobile use. The secret lies in looking for high-grade materials like food-grade silicone and thermoplastic rubber (TPR), which can withstand thousands of fold cycles without cracking or tearing. Pay close attention to the hinge points, as these areas bear the brunt of the stress during expansion and collapse.

Weight, stiffness, and ease of cleaning are also crucial factors when selecting gear for a tiny home. Rigid plastic rims are essential for structure, preventing a full bucket or sink from collapsing unexpectedly and causing a major spill on custom flooring. Additionally, ensure the materials are non-porous and easy to wipe down to prevent odors from sinking into the folds over time.

Electric Kettle – Gourmia GK360 Travel Foldable

Boiling water is a daily necessity for coffee, tea, and quick meals, but a traditional rigid electric kettle is a massive space-hog in a tiny kitchen. A collapsible electric kettle solves this issue by flattening down to a fraction of its height, fitting easily into shallow drawers. This makes it an essential tool for van lifers and tiny home dwellers who want quick hot water without sacrificing valuable counter space.

The Gourmia GK360 Travel Foldable stands out because of its food-grade silicone body and robust stainless steel heating base. It features a simple one-touch control, automatic shut-off for safety, and a dual-voltage switch that makes it highly adaptable for international travel or varying electrical setups.

  • Capacity: 0.6 Liters (approx. 20 oz)
  • Material: Food-grade silicone and stainless steel base
  • Folded Height: Under 3.8 inches
  • Power: 820 Watts, Dual Voltage (100-120V / 220-240V)

Keep in mind that this kettle draws 820 watts, which requires a reliable power source. If running a modest solar setup with a small inverter (under 1000W), monitoring overall power draw while boiling water is essential. Always ensure the silicone body is fully extended before plugging it in to avoid damaging the heating element.

This unit is perfect for solo travelers, couples, and digital nomads who rely on shore power or robust solar systems to kickstart their mornings. It is not the right choice for large off-grid families who need to boil gallons of water at once, or those operating on very low-wattage DC-only electrical systems.

Utility Bucket – UST Collapsible 10L Bucket

A reliable bucket is the unsung hero of alternative living, handling everything from greywater disposal and floor mopping to carrying fresh water back to camp. However, a standard 5-gallon plastic bucket is notoriously awkward to store in a tiny closet or under-bed garage. A collapsible utility bucket provides the exact same utility while packing flat enough to slide into the narrowest gaps.

The UST Collapsible 10L Bucket excels due to its heavy-duty TPR construction and reinforced plastic rim and base, which keep the bucket stable even when filled to its 2.6-gallon capacity. It features a sturdy wire handle for easy carrying and a grooved rim that ensures a smooth, controlled pour without messy side-spills.

  • Capacity: 10 Liters (2.6 Gallons)
  • Dimensions: 13″ x 12.25″ x 9.5″ (expanded); 13″ x 12.25″ x 2″ (collapsed)
  • Material: Thermoplastic Rubber (TPR) and rigid plastic
  • Weight: 1.2 lbs

When carrying heavy liquids, remember that TPR can flex slightly under extreme weight, so using two hands to support the bottom during long walks is highly recommended. It is also important to let the bucket dry completely before collapsing it to prevent dirt and grit from getting trapped in the folds, which can wear down the material over time.

This bucket is an absolute must-have for van dwellers, RVers, and off-grid cabin owners who need a tough, dependable container for daily chores. It is not ideal for those looking to store drinking water long-term, as it lacks a sealed, airtight lid.

Cookware Set – Sea to Summit X-Pot 3-Piece Set

Cooking healthy meals in a tiny kitchen is incredibly rewarding, but nesting metal pots and pans often create a loud, rattling mess while driving down bumpy forest roads. Collapsible cookware eliminates the noise while freeing up an entire cabinet’s worth of storage space. By combining heat-resistant silicone walls with a durable metal base, these pots offer the best of both worlds.

The Sea to Summit X-Pot 3-Piece Set is the gold standard for compact cooking gear, featuring a hard-anodized aluminum base that distributes heat evenly while cooking. The set includes a 2.8L pot, an X-Bowl, and an X-Mug, all nesting perfectly inside the main pot to create a disc that is barely over an inch thick.

  • Set Includes: 2.8L X-Pot, X-Bowl, and X-Mug
  • Base Material: Hard-anodized 6063-T6 aluminum
  • Wall Material: Food-grade, heat-resistant silicone
  • Packed Size: 10″ diameter x 1.5″ height

Because the side walls are made of silicone, you must use this cookware exclusively on camp stoves or low-flame gas burners where the flame does not extend beyond the aluminum base. Using these pots on high-output home burners or open campfires will melt the silicone walls and ruin your investment.

This premium set is perfect for solo explorers and couples who prioritize weight savings, rattle-free travel, and ultimate space optimization. It is not suited for open-flame cooking enthusiasts or those who prefer heavy-duty cast iron culinary techniques.

Dish Drainer – Prepworks Collapsible Over-Sink

Air-drying dishes in a tiny home is a constant battle against wet countertops and limited real estate. A standard dish rack dominates limited counter space, while drying on a towel often leads to soggy surfaces and trapped moisture. An over-the-sink collapsible dish drainer keeps wet dishes suspended over the basin, allowing water to drip directly down the drain.

The Prepworks Collapsible Over-Sink Dish Drainer is engineered with extendable arms that adjust to fit various sink sizes, making it highly versatile for custom tiny home sinks. The heavy-duty plastic and silicone design features a separate utensil compartment and a slotted base to keep plates secure while they dry.

  • Expansion Range: Fits sinks from 16.5″ to 26.25″ wide
  • Material: BPA-free plastic and flexible silicone
  • Folded Height: 1.5 inches
  • Drainage: Removable utensil tray with direct-drain design

Make sure to measure the tiny home sink’s interior dimensions before purchasing, as very narrow or round undermount sinks may not offer enough lip support for the extendable arms. To keep the drainer looking fresh, wipe down the hard plastic tracks occasionally to prevent hard water scale buildup.

This is a game-changer for tiny home owners and RVers with single-basin sinks who want to keep their countertops entirely clear of clutter. It is not the right fit for those with exceptionally small, round camper sinks that cannot support the rectangular frame.

Laundry Basket – CleverMade Collapsible Hamper

Dirty laundry is one of the quickest ways to make a small living space feel cramped and messy. Unfortunately, rigid plastic hampers occupy the same amount of space whether they are completely empty or overflowing with clothes. A collapsible fabric-and-wire hamper holds plenty of laundry when needed but folds down flat enough to slip behind a seat or slide under a bed when wash day is done.

The CleverMade Collapsible Hamper combines heavy-duty canvas fabric with a sturdy, patented internal steel wire frame that pops up instantly. Unlike flimsy mesh pop-ups, this hamper maintains its structural integrity even when loaded with heavy damp towels or denim jeans, and features reinforced carry handles for easy trips to the laundromat.

  • Capacity: 55 Liters (14.5 Gallons / 2 loads of laundry)
  • Dimensions: 21″ x 13″ x 18.25″ (open); 21″ x 13″ x 1.25″ (collapsed)
  • Material: Heavy-duty canvas fabric with steel wire frame
  • Weight Limit: Up to 55 lbs

While the canvas fabric is incredibly durable and breathable, it is not entirely waterproof, so avoid tossing soaking wet clothes or muddy gear directly into the hamper. To clean, simply wipe down the interior with a damp cloth and mild soap, ensuring it is completely dry before folding it flat for storage.

This hamper is perfect for full-time tiny dwellers and van lifers who need to transport large loads of laundry to off-site facilities. It is not ideal for those who require a structured, hard-walled bin to double as a step-stool or heavy storage container.

Coffee Maker – GSI Outdoors Collapsible Java Drip

For many alternative dwellers, a morning cup of coffee is a non-negotiable ritual, but housing a full-sized drip machine or a bulky espresso maker is simply not practical. Pour-over coffee makers offer some of the richest, cleanest flavors possible while requiring zero electricity. Opting for a collapsible silicone version means enjoying cafe-quality coffee without losing a single inch of cabinet height.

The GSI Outdoors Collapsible Java Drip is a highly durable pour-over cone made of food-grade silicone that collapses down to an ultra-thin disc. It features a sturdy plastic flange at the base that sits securely on top of wide-mouth mugs, thermoses, and camping cups, preventing accidental tips and hot spills.

  • Filter Type: Uses standard #4 cone filters
  • Material: Food-grade silicone and clear copolyester plastic
  • Folded Height: 1 inch
  • Weight: 4.8 oz

Because the silicone walls are flexible, holding the plastic base firmly when pouring hot water ensures it remains centered on your mug. Additionally, using paper filters makes cleanup incredibly easy in off-grid setups, as you can simply compost the grounds and paper filter without needing precious fresh water to rinse out the cone.

This drip cone is ideal for coffee purists, solo travelers, and couples who want a reliable, electricity-free brewing method that packs away instantly. It is not suitable for those who need to brew large carafes of coffee for multiple people simultaneously.

Storage Crate – CleverMade Collapsible Crate

Organizing a tiny home requires a system of boxes and bins, but rigid storage crates pose a problem when they are temporarily empty during transitions. Whether transporting groceries from the store or rearranging gear during a build phase, crates need to adapt to changing cargo loads. Collapsible crates offer heavy-duty storage capability that can fold away when supplies run low.

The CleverMade Collapsible Crate is constructed from high-density polyethylene (HDPE) with a clever interlocking design that folds flat with a single squeeze. Its interlocking nesting system allows you to stack multiple crates safely on top of one another, making it perfect for vertical storage in a tiny home closet or RV garage.

  • Capacity: 46 Liters (12 Gallons)
  • Weight Capacity: Up to 66 lbs
  • Dimensions: 21″ x 14″ x 11.5″ (open); 21″ x 14″ x 2.25″ (collapsed)
  • Material: High-density polyethylene (HDPE) plastic

When loading these crates, placing heavier items at the bottom distributes weight evenly across the folding hinges. While the crates are highly durable, slamming the side panels during assembly can damage the interlocking teeth, so a smooth, firm press is all that is needed to lock them into place.

These crates are perfect for tiny home builders, weekend road trippers, and organizers who love a clean, modular storage system that adapts to changing needs. They are not the best choice for those seeking airtight, waterproof storage, as the slatted sides are designed for ventilation rather than moisture protection.

Wash Basin – Sammart Collapsible Tub with Plug

When living off-grid or in a small space, conserving water is a top priority, which makes a dedicated wash basin an absolute necessity. Instead of filling up a large, deep sink with gallons of water, a wash basin lets you isolate washing tasks, using only what is needed. A collapsible basin with an integrated drain plug makes emptying graywater effortless, removing the need to lift and dump a heavy tub of dirty water.

The Sammart Collapsible Tub with Plug features robust silicone walls with a rigid plastic frame and integrated carry handles. The standout feature is the built-in twist plug at the bottom, which allows draining soapy water directly into your sink or graywater line without risking a massive splash in your living area.

  • Capacity: 9.2 Liters (2.4 Gallons)
  • Material: BPA-free thermoplastic rubber (TPR) and heavy-duty plastic
  • Folded Height: Under 2.5 inches
  • Feature: Integrated twist-drain plug and dual carry handles

Over time, food debris or soap scum can collect around the rubber seal of the drain plug, potentially causing slow leaks if left uncleaned. Occasionally removing the plug and wiping down the seal ensures an airtight, watertight lock during use.

This basin is an essential tool for van lifers, RVers, and tiny home dwellers who want to wash dishes or hand-wash clothes efficiently without wasting water. It is not the right choice for individuals who already have a dual-basin sink with built-in strainers and drainage systems.

Preventing Mold and Mildew in Folded Gear

While collapsible gear is a massive space-saver, folding it up while still damp is a recipe for mold, mildew, and unpleasant odors. Because tiny homes and vans naturally trap humidity from cooking and breathing, trapped moisture inside silicone folds can quickly ruin high-quality gear. To prevent this, every item must be bone dry before it is collapsed and stowed away in dark cabinets or drawers.

Develop a simple habit of wiping down silicone folds with a microfiber cloth immediately after use, or leaving the items expanded on a drying rack for a short period. For deep cleaning, occasionally wash silicone gear with a mixture of warm water and white vinegar to kill any invisible mold spores. This simple maintenance routine will dramatically extend the lifespan of your gear and keep your tiny living environment healthy and odor-free.
